Overview
Seeeduino Mega is a microntrolller board based on ATmega1280, derived from Arduino Mega with changes in pursuit for small form factor, flexibility and functionality.It has 70 digital input/output pins (of which 14 can be used as PWM outputs), 16 analog inputs, 4 UARTs (hardware serial ports), a 16 MHz crystal oscillator, a USB connection, a power jack, an ICSP header, and a reset button. It contains everything needed to support the microcontroller; simply connect it to a computer with a USB cable or power it with a AC-to-DC adapter or battery to get started. Seeeduino Mega is compatible with most shields designed for the Arduino Duemilanove or Diecimila, also share accessories with Seeeduino family.

Difference vs. Arduino Mega:
1. Smaller (30% smaller) and flat form factor
2. All IO pin break out.
3. Move Reset button for easy access
4. 2.54mm alighment for proto boards compatiblity
5. 3.3V selectable for Port F and Port K (unstable performance on some boards, not recommended for current version.)
6. Auto/Manual reset selectable
7. Full featured Uart, Bitbang ready
